Dimensions: 3'0" x 14'1" (91 cm x 429 cm).
Circa: 1920.
This antique Bidjar runner, woven in Persia circa 1920, is a handmade, one-of-a-kind piece with a richly detailed floral design set against a deep navy field. Its elongated format, ivory guard borders, and rust-toned main border create a striking frame for the finely drawn all-over pattern, giving the rug the refined presence collectors prize in early 20th-century Persian weaving. Bidjar is a Kurdish town in northwestern Iran, renowned for producing what are often called the "iron rugs of Persia" — the heaviest, most densely woven and structurally rigid pile rugs in the world. The distinctive construction technique, in which the weft threads are hammered tightly into place during weaving, creates an almost board-like stiffness and an exceptionally dense pile that wears virtually indefinitely.
Bidjar designs include elaborate herati patterns, large floral medallions, and the distinctive "garden" or vase carpet format. Their palette tends toward deep jewel tones — rich madder reds, indigos, and ivory. Bidjar rugs are ideal for high-traffic areas and are among the most durable of all Oriental rugs.
